Flight Update 

As the atmosphere between China and US is still intense, the authorities are still reluctant to approve any applications for new routes. As of this moment, Chinese carriers and US carriers each have 12 weekly slots between the two countries and will likely maintain this level until October or even further.

Hotel Update

BEIJING
Mandarin Oriental Wangfujing
This luxury hotel is located in Wangfujing area of Beijing and opened in early 2021. It offers elegant accommodations, fine dining options, a spa, and various amenities.
Raffles Beijing Hotel:
Part of the Accor group, this hotel was re-opened in 2021 after extensive renovation. This historic property is situated in the heart of Beijing and offers a blend of modern luxury and classic charm.
The PuXuan Hotel
Located in Wangfujing area, PuXuan Hotel and Spa is a boutique hotel that opened in 2021, It features contemporary design, personalized service, and a range of amenities including a spa and wellness centre.
NUO Hotel Beijing: 
NUO Hotel Beijing is a five-star hotel that opened in 2020. It combines modern luxury with traditional Chinese elements and is located in the Chaoyang District. The hotel features elegant rooms, multiples dining options, and a spa.

XIAN
Hilton Xian High-Teach Zone:
Situated in the city’s High-Teach Zone, this hotel opened in 2019. It features contemporary rooms, a variety of dining options, a fitness center, and an indoor pool. The hotel caters to both business and leisure travelers.
Hyatt Regency Xi’an:
Located near the Qujiang Lake, this hotel opened in 2020. It offers modern rooms, diverse dining options, a fitness center, and a spa. The hotel provides convenient access to attractions like the Terracotta Warriors and the Giant Wild Goose Pagoda.

HANGZHOU
Flyzoo Hotel Hangzhou:
It was opened in December 2018. It was developed and operated by Alibaba Group, one of China’s leading technology companies. The hotel is known for its high-tech features and integration of artificial intelligence (AI) and automation throughout the establishment. From check-in to room service, the hotel utilizes cutting-edge technology to provide a unique and futuristic experience for guests. One of the most notable features of the hotel is its use of facial recognition for check-in. Guests can complete the check-in process by simply scanning their faces, eliminating the need for traditional key cards. The hotel also employs AI-powered robots to deliver amenities to guest rooms, providing a seamless and efficient service.

Visa Update

VISA FEE Changed:
According to the principle of reciprocity, starting from May 30, 2023, the visa fee for US citizens traveling to China (except for journalist visas) will be adjusted to USD185 per application.

VISA Restored:
The further facilitate the travel of Chinese and foreign individuals, the following adjustments will be made to China’s visa and entry policies, effective from Beijing time on March 15, 2023:
1. The entry function of visas issued before March 28, 2020, and still valid will be restored.
2. Visa authorities abroad will resume processing various types of visas for foreign individuals travelling to China. Specific requirements can be found in the visa application guidelines.
3. Port visa authorities will resume processing various types of port visas that meet the statutory requirements.
4. The visa-free entry policies for Hainan, Shanghai cruise ports, Guangdong for organized groups of foreign nationals from Hong Kong and Macau, and Guangxi Guilin for ASEAN tourist groups will be restored.

COVID-19 Policy:
Starting from April 29, 2023, passengers travelling to China on international flights can choose to present a negative antigen self-test result within 48 hours before boarding as an alternative to nucleic acid testing. Airlines will no longer verify testing certificates before boarding.
